A woman was seriously injured after being hit by a scrambler at a Luas stop in Dublin.
The person who was driving the off-road bike ended up in the canal before swimming to the bank of the waterway and fleeing the scene on another motorbike.
The incident happened at the Drimnagh Luas Stop at around a quarter to two yesterday afternoon.
The woman remains at St. James Hospital this morning with serious injuries.
